Arsenal enter talks with Celtic for sale of 27yo star
Arsenal enter talks with Celtic for sale of 27yo star

Arsenal have entered negotiations with Celtic over the permanent transfer of Kieran Tierney, according to BBC Sport.
The Scotland international was expected to leave the Gunners last summer, but a transfer did not materialise after his hamstring injury at Euro 2024.
Tierney recently made his first appearance of the season for Arsenal in the Carabao Cup quarter-final and that could end up being his last for them.
Celtic have today opened negotiations with the Gunners and they could agree a small transfer fee for the defender's transfer in the coming days.
Arsenal had the option to extend Tierney's deal for another 12 months, but they opted against the clause as he is not in manager Mikel Arteta's plans.
The 27-year-old's contract expires on June 30. The Gunners are most likely to accept a nominal fee this winter than lose him on a free transfer.
Tierney has already agreed personal terms with Celtic ahead of a possible reunion. He is unlikely to make Arsenal's squad for the Brighton trip.
